On Thu, Oct 20, 2022 at 04:39:33PM +0200, Thierry Reding wrote: > From: Thierry Reding <treding@xxxxxxxxxx> > > When the I2C controllers are running in DMA mode, it is the DMA engine > that performs the memory accesses rather than the I2C controller. Pass > the DMA engine's struct device pointer to the DMA API to make sure the > correct DMA operations are used. > > This fixes an issue where the DMA engine's SMMU stream ID needs to be > misleadingly set for the I2C controllers in device tree. > > Suggested-by: Robin Murphy <robin.murphy@xxxxxxx> > Signed-off-by: Thierry Reding <treding@xxxxxxxxxx> Applied to for-current, so you can work on the next steps on top of this soon. Thanks!
Attachment:
signature.asc
Description: PGP signature